A public trust is super quick so I would apply for every posting with that requirement. When you talk about sponsoring clearances it’s secret and above. Public trusts aren’t transferable so usually when switching agencies you’ll go through the investigation again usually a month or 2 at most.

A public trust is technically not a clearance. Applying for a true clearance with DOD etc means repeat whole application and public trust won’t save any time. It does however increase confidence you’re a reliable person likely to get cleared.
